Excel opening w/ garbage
I save all my files on a CD. Today, I accessed two excel files that pertain
to paychecks and mileage for tax purposes. After saving them by clicking the disk icon on the toolbar, I accessed them later only to have garbage come up on the screen. I noticed one thing different at the bottom of the excel window. It indicated "TEXT OPENING filename" with a progress bar. Then I get what looks like a lot of greek junk on the screen. Here is a sample of what is displayed: youyyuyeoyy......... Each letter as symbols over them, ie two dots or ` ^, and some letters/symbols are special characters. Can anyone please tell what is going? Thanks, Les |

Excel opening w/ garbage
Can anyone please tell what is going (on) ?
I can make a guess: "I save all my files on a CD" People used to (and still do) have similar problems when saving "live" Excel files to floppies. That was a bad idea. It still is. Live Excel files and temporary media just don't get along very well. Save them locally (or to a network) first and then copy the file to CD.
